    Microneedling, also known as collagen induction therapy, is a popular cosmetic procedure that involves using tiny needles to create controlled micro-injuries in the skin. These micro-injuries stimulate the body's natural healing process, leading to the production of collagen and elastin, which can improve skin texture, reduce the appearance of scars, and minimize fine lines and wrinkles.

    When it comes to determining the appropriate age to start microneedling in Abbotsford, there is no one-size-fits-all answer. The decision largely depends on individual skin concerns and the advice of a qualified dermatologist or aesthetician. Generally, microneedling is most commonly recommended for individuals in their late 20s to early 30s, as this is when the natural decline in collagen production begins to become noticeable.

    However, younger individuals with specific skin concerns, such as acne scars or hyperpigmentation, may also benefit from microneedling. It is crucial to consult with a professional to assess your skin condition and determine if microneedling is suitable for you. They can provide personalized recommendations based on your age, skin type, and specific needs.

    In summary, while there is no strict age requirement for starting microneedling, it is advisable to seek professional guidance to ensure that the procedure is appropriate for your skin and to achieve the best possible results.

    Understanding Microneedling

    Microneedling involves using tiny needles to create micro-injuries in the skin. These injuries stimulate the body’s natural healing process, promoting collagen and elastin production, which are crucial for maintaining youthful and healthy skin. This treatment can effectively address issues such as acne scars, fine lines, wrinkles, hyperpigmentation, and uneven skin texture.

    Ideal Age to Start Microneedling

    The ideal age to start microneedling can vary based on individual skin conditions and concerns. Generally, individuals in their late 20s to early 30s can benefit significantly from this treatment. At this age, the skin’s natural collagen production begins to decline, and early signs of aging, such as fine lines and uneven texture, may start to appear. Microneedling can help counteract these early signs, preserving the skin’s youthful appearance.

    Benefits of Starting Early

    Starting microneedling in your late 20s to early 30s can provide several benefits:

    1. Prevention of Aging Signs: By stimulating collagen production, microneedling can help prevent the onset of more severe aging signs, such as deep wrinkles and sagging skin.
    2. Improved Skin Texture: Early intervention can lead to smoother, more even-toned skin, enhancing overall complexion.
    3. Enhanced Product Absorption: Microneedling creates tiny channels in the skin, allowing skincare products to penetrate more effectively, maximizing their benefits.

    Understanding Microneedling

    Microneedling involves using fine needles to create micro-injuries in the skin, which stimulates the production of collagen and elastin. This process can help improve skin texture, reduce the appearance of scars, and minimize fine lines and wrinkles. The versatility of microneedling makes it suitable for various skin types and concerns, but the appropriate age to start the treatment can vary.

    Recommended Age for Microneedling

    Generally, I recommend considering microneedling for individuals in their mid-20s and older. By this age, the skin has typically experienced enough environmental exposure to warrant such treatments. However, it's crucial to assess each patient's individual skin condition and concerns before recommending microneedling.

    For younger individuals, particularly those in their late teens to early 20s, I often suggest focusing on preventive skincare routines, such as regular sunscreen use, gentle exfoliation, and a balanced diet. These practices can help maintain healthy skin and delay the need for more invasive treatments.
